In the European polysulfide rubber market, sealants are one of the leading applications due to the superior sealing properties of polysulfide rubber. The material’s flexibility, low compression set, and resistance to a wide range of chemicals make it ideal for sealing applications in construction, automotive, and aerospace industries. Polysulfide-based sealants are extensively used in windows, doors, and other structural components in the construction industry, as well as in high-performance applications like aircraft fuselages and industrial equipment. The ability to maintain a robust seal under various environmental conditions, including high humidity and extreme temperatures, adds to the growing demand for polysulfide-based sealants across Europe.
Sealants are critical for ensuring energy efficiency, water resistance, and long-lasting performance in various sectors, and polysulfide rubber's superior properties make it the material of choice. This is especially significant in the construction industry, where sealants are used to prevent air and water leaks, contributing to improved building insulation and comfort. Marine sealants are another significant application of polysulfide rubber in Europe. The material’s excellent resistance to saltwater, UV radiation, and extreme temperature variations makes it ideal for use in the marine industry. Polysulfide rubber is widely used for sealing joints and gaps in boats, ships, and offshore structures. These seals are crucial for maintaining the structural integrity of vessels and preventing leaks that could compromise safety and performance. Marine sealants made from polysulfide rubber provide long-lasting protection against water infiltration and environmental degradation, making them a preferred choice for boat builders and marine engineers.

Beyond sealants, packaging materials, and marine applications, polysulfide rubber is also used in a variety of other industries, including automotive, aerospace, and electronics. In automotive manufacturing, polysulfide rubber is used for sealing fuel tanks, windows, and other critical components where high resistance to heat, chemicals, and weathering is essential. The aerospace sector relies on polysulfide rubber for sealing fuel lines, hydraulic systems, and engine components. Its ability to maintain a durable seal in extreme conditions, such as high altitudes and fluctuating temperatures, makes it indispensable in these high-performance sectors.
The versatility of polysulfide rubber ensures that it remains a valuable material in numerous applications outside of the major categories mentioned. Other applications include its use in industrial gaskets, adhesives, and electrical insulation.
